Samsung Giorgio Armani SPH-W8200 poses for the camera
We've seen some pictures of a not so dolled up Samsung Giorgio Armani SPH-W8200 early last month that gave us a glimpse of the next stylish touch screen phone. Now it got all glammed up with makeup for the camera so we can see every angle of this one good looking couture handset. The specs are in line with other recent Samsung devices we've seen recently – but this one will definitely turn heads as you take it out of your pocket. It has a 3.1” WVGA AMOLED touch screen, slide out numeric keypad, HSDPA, Bluetooth, microSD card slot, and a 5-megapixel camera. So if you prefer being the photographer rather than being the one photographed, you can simply start snapping away your shots with the camera. There are a few sour patches that come up though – specifically the lack of a 3.5mm headset port which in turn means it utilizes Samsung's proprietary connection for charging. With such a luxurious device, we're expecting this one to be up there in pricing, but no official word about it or availability. You never know, this phone can be mistaken more for a piece of jewelry – so pricing may justify it.
